  Published Paper Details:

  Paper Title

ROLE OF DIATOMS IN GENETICS OF CANCER DRUG DELIVERY

  Authors

  Lovepreet kaur,  Rishanpreet Kaur,  Shristy Gautam

  Keywords

Diatoms, Nanoporous, Cancer, Antibodies, Biosilica

  Abstract


Diatoms are microalgae that live in the houses made of the glass which is made of silica wall. Diatoms are the only organisms on the planet whose cell wall is composed of opaline silica which is transparent. The Diatomaceous earth, which is a substance that composed of the fossil of diatoms which is used in the filters, for insulation purpose, paints, as a base in the dynamite and abrasives like products. This review is based on the role of diatoms in the cancer drug delivery. The capacity to specifically kill such cancer cell that are large in populations while leaving solid cells which is unaffected is a critical objective in anticancer therapies and its treatment. The utilization of nano- porous material which is silica-based substance used as drug delivery method and used as vehicles which has recently proven and very successful method, yet creation of these materials requires exorbitant and toxic synthetics. Microalgae-determined nano- porous biosilica from diatoms are used to deliver chemotherapy drugs or medications to the cancer cells of the organisms that suffer from cancer. The species of diatom like Thalassiosira and Phaeodactylum is well defined and genetically designed to show an IgG-binding domain of the protein G which is present on the biosilica surface of the diatom which, empowering the connection of cell which targeting on the antibodies. The Neuroblastoma and the B-lymphoma cells that are specifically well being targeted and killed by the biosilica showing explicit antibodies which sorbed with drug loaded nanoparticles. The treatment with the exact similar biosilica prompts tumor growth relapse in a subcutaneous mouse xenograft which is a method where the mice is the model of neuroblastoma. Therefore, it is observed that hereditarily designed biosilica frustules might be utilized as flexible 'backups' for the targeted delivery of ineffectively water-dissolvable anticancer drugs to the tumor specific sites.
